Human blood platelets cause the collagen gel retraction (CGR) with concomitant exclusion
of fluid. CGR is positively related to the number of incorporated platelets and inversely
to collagen concentration. Disruption of platelets, EDTA and cytochalasin B inhibit
CGR. Platelets from patients with Glanzmann's thrombasthenia are active in CGR. The
similarities and differences of CGR and fibrin retraction are discussed.
